  • Patent number: 10527479
    Abstract: A fluid wand closure assembly includes a receiving tube with a wand receiving aperture and a predetermined external surface configuration. A wand holder fits within and abuts the receiving tube. A ring is configured to complement the external surface configuration and to abut the wand holder. Tightening the ring against the wand holder causes the ring to abut the wand holder and causes the wand holder to abut the receiving tube and seal the closure.

  • Patent number: 7320006
    Abstract: A method for processing a request for data in a plurality of database formats is described. The method may include accepting a request for data. A format of the data request may be assessed. The assessed format may be a sequential access data format, a direct access data format, or a relational data format. If the assessed format of the data request is in the sequential access data format or the direct access data format, the data request may be translated into a relational data format. A relational database architecture may process the data request. A result to the data request may be returned. The result may be returned in the assessed format of the data request.

  • Publication number: 20060207045
    Abstract: A tool for removing scuff marks from floors is connectable to a handle of standard floor tools. The tool includes an inflexible knob with a felt-type material covering. A user simply rubs the felt-type material against the scuffmark until the scuff mark is removed.

  • Publication number: 20050210791
    Abstract: Design and manufacture of floor covering webs for, design, manufacture and installation of, asymmetrical carpet tiles having a prominent design element not intersected by a tile edge. Bands or regions define “frames” around what will become central carpet tile areas so that design elements positioned within the frames will not be intersected by a tile edge and may also be at least a predetermined distance from each tile edge. Design elements also may be positioned differing distances from each of at least one pair of opposed tile edges.

  • Publication number: 20050166498
    Abstract: A carpet tile and tile cutting apparatus that produces a carpet tile with a removable cutout section defined by discontinuous slits and held in place by bridges. The apparatus includes a perimeter cutting assembly and retractable inner cutting assembly. The perimeter cutting assembly is used to cut the carpet tile and the inner cutting assembly simultaneously forms the discontinuous slits in the inner portion of the carpet tile. The inner cutting assembly can be engaged or disengaged during the carpet tile cutting process. The carpet tile is installed by severing the bridges and laying the border sections on the floor with dissimilar cutouts within the borders to create a visually interesting floor covering.

  • Patent number: 5105701
    Abstract: A mouthpiece for a clarinet wherein the facing over which the reed is attached and which extends around the opening in the mouthpiece is uniquely curved to vary the gap between the reed and the facing and wherein the bore, which is of a preferred length, is provided with a tapered A-frame bridge adjacent the sound baffle of the mouthpiece.
